Polestar, the Swedish electric vehicle brand, is recalling 27,822 Polestar 2 EVs in the U.S. due to a defect that can cause the rearview camera to malfunction.
History Behind the Recall
The issue, first identified in a report to the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ration (NHTSA), involves camera display errors that may occur when the vehicle is shifted into reverse. The screen may either freeze or display a message saying “Camera is temporarily unavailable,” instead of showing the live rearview image.
Rearview camera display issues pose a safety risk by impairing a driver’s visibility while reversing. This recall follows NHTSA’s increased scrutiny of camera system reliability across all automakers.
According to Polestar, the problem arises from a synchronization error between the Parking Assist Camera (PAC) and the Infotainment Head Unit (IHU) and a fault in the IHU’s video signal receiver.
Which Models Are Affected
This recall applies to 2021–2025 Polestar 2 electric vehicles built between July 2020 and late November 2023. These were Polestar’s first mass-market EVs in the U.S., although the company no longer manufactures them for the U.S. market.
Polestar operates in 27 countries globally, but this recall affects only U.S.-based units.
What Owners Need to Do Next
Owners will be notified by June 19, 2025. The fix includes a free software update that will maintain a stable connection between the PAC and IHU and implement a hardware reset if synchronization errors are detected. Owners are encouraged to contact Polestar service centers or visit the NHTSA recall portal to verify their VIN.
